I drinks a lot of herbal tea and decaf coffee and when i enter it in it treats out like caffeine and deducts the water amount. To me its not usable.
This is so stupid . Drink water when your thirsty. Its that simple . Whats next an app that tells you when to pee .
I deleted the app after one day due to too many interruptions. I kept getting reminders to drink even after just entering a new drink. Also has too many requests for App Store ratings. The data options are limited which makes connection to Apple Health of limited use. The app doesnt allow for decaf tea or coffee and assumes 200ml of coffee is less (a presumption that coffee has cream/milk in it perhaps?). Theres few options for customizing drink sizes. A standard soda can needs to be entered as a custom size as does a standard tea cup size. Theres potential for this app but, for me, its not good enough to compensate for the constant interruptions.
